About Child Support Law in Sinnai, Italy

The town of Sinnai, located in the Sardinia region of Italy, falls under the broader legal framework of Italian family law, which governs child support matters. Child support, known as "assegno per il mantenimento" in Italian, is a legal obligation that aims to provide financial support for the well-being of children after the separation or divorce of their parents. The primary focus of child support is to ensure that children receive adequate financial benefits in terms of education, healthcare, and general welfare, consistent with their standard of living prior to the parental separation.

Local Laws Overview

In Sinnai, as in the rest of Italy, child support laws are designed to ensure the equitable support of children. Key aspects include:

  • The amount of child support is determined based on the income of both parents, the needs of the children, and the standard of living they are accustomed to.
  • Italian law also considers the time each parent spends with the child and any special needs of the child.
  • Modifications to the child support agreement can be requested if there is a significant change in either parent's financial situation.
  • Both parents are expected to contribute to the child’s expenses in proportion to their respective incomes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How is child support calculated in Sinnai?

Child support is calculated based on the income of the parents, the child’s needs, and their standard of living. Courts also consider the amount of time the child spends with each parent.

Can child support arrangements be changed?

Yes, changes can be made if there is a significant change in circumstances, such as a change in income or living arrangements. A court order is required to modify the support amount.

What happens if a parent refuses to pay child support?

If a parent fails to pay child support, legal action can be taken to enforce the order. This may involve income withholding or legal penalties.

Is child support mandatory if both parents share custody?

Even if custody is shared, one parent may still be required to pay child support, especially if there is a significant income disparity between the parents.

Are there any tax implications for paying or receiving child support?

In Italy, child support payments are not considered tax-deductible for the paying parent nor regarded as taxable income for the receiving parent.

Can I still receive child support if I move out of Sinnai?

Yes, child support obligations typically continue irrespective of your location within Italy. However, enforcement might be more complicated internationally.

How long is child support required?

Child support is generally required until the child reaches the age of majority, which is 18, or until they complete their education, depending on circumstances.

What if the paying parent loses their job?

If the paying parent loses their job, they can request a modification of the child support order. Evidence of the change in financial situation will be required.

Can child support cover educational expenses?

Yes, child support is intended to cover all basic needs, including educational expenses, healthcare, and other related costs.

What documents are needed to file for child support?

Typically, documentation regarding income, expenses, custody arrangements, and any existing court orders are required.
